Olde Norwood, Green Bay, WI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Olde Norwood?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Olde Norwood Studio Apartments | $1,325 | $799 | $1,600 |
Olde Norwood 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,536 | $513 | $2,015 |
| Olde Norwood 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,096 | $617 | $5,995 |
| Olde Norwood 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,592 | $1,195 | $3,750 |
| Olde Norwood 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,995 | $2,995 | $2,995 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 1 Bedroom Olde Norwood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Olde Norwood with 1 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 1 Bedroom in Olde Norwood is at Western Ave Apartments listed at $775.
How much is the average rent for a 1 Bedroom Olde Norwood Apartment?
The average rent for a 1 Bedroom Apartment in Olde Norwood is $1,536.
What is the largest available 1 Bedroom Olde Norwood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Olde Norwood is a 980 square feet unit starting from $999 at Ashview Terrace.
